Configuring Alloy Discovery Synchronization

Alloy Navigator 2023 (AN2023) uses the Alloy Discovery Connector tool to import audit data from the Alloy Discovery 2023 (AD2023) database. The Alloy Discovery Connector performs the following tasks:

  • Creating Computer records and updating existing Computers with data from audit snapshots;

  • Creating Chromebook records and updating existing Chromebooks with data from audit snapshots (Chromebooks are Computer records in the Chromebook category);

  • Creating Hardware records and updating existing Hardware with data from audit snapshots;

  • Creating Person, Location, and Organization records for computer users;

    NOTE: When attempting to match user information from Alloy Discovery to Person records in Alloy Navigator, the Alloy Discovery Connector uses the Person Matching Algorithm. For details on that algorithm, see Person Matching Algorithm.

  • Updating information about discovered installations in Software Product records within the Software Catalog;

    TIP: You may need to clean up the Software Catalog from time to time. For details, see How Tos: How to maintain the Software Catalog.

  • Tracking installed software and monitoring Software Licensing Compliance.

INFO: For details on maintaining software product records and monitoring software licensing compliance, see How to Monitor Software Licensing Compliance.

If you want to synchronize Alloy Navigator with Alloy Discovery, you must create and configure an Alloy Discovery Synchronization job. In order to process multiple AD databases, create individual jobs for each database.
